Some of you noticed that when using a 2.6 linux kernel and after rebooting from Linux and booting on MorphOS some network issues occured. The only way to get rid of it was to unplug the pegasos power chord for a few seconds before booting on MOS again.
Fab released a small program that wake up the via-rhine ethernet chip when booting MOS in order to avoid that problem.
you can download it
herejust download it on your HD somewhere, and launch it by adding it to your user-starup before the lines launching the TCP/IP stack.
reboot and enjoy.
